Transaction 6378723cac24f46610b69ace134662e163b8f9b4170008bef0e9802ebbeed59c
1 Input
1 Output
-
6378723cac24f46610b69ace134662e163b8f9b4170008bef0e9802ebbeed59c:0
- value
- 855388
- script pubkey
- OP_0 OP_PUSHBYTES_20 dbcdc14f37364af058aae05e3ea924ba7b5a9fa8
- address
- bc1qm0xuznehxe90qk92up0ra2fyhfa448agud4p3d